How do I identify my Plantronics headset?

You will find the serial number on the inner part of one of the speakers of the headset, if possible, remove the ear cushions/tips to locate it.

How do I reset my Plantronics c053 headset?

Try resetting your headset. This is done by removing the battery from the headset earpiece, unplugging the AC Power Adapter from the wall power outlet and then waiting for a minute. Then, reinstall the battery, place the headset into the charging base and then plug the AC Power Adapter back into the wall outlet.

How do I make calls from my Plantronics headset?

While wearing the headset, press the mobile phone button on the base. Dial a call from the mobile phone. If you have voice dialing enabled, initiate the call by pressing the mobile phone button on the base. Your mobile phone will prompt you for voice commands.

How long do Plantronics batteries last?

On average your Plantronics wireless headset battery will last 1-2 years before a replacement is needed.

How do I connect my Plantronics headset to my computer?

Press and hold the call control button for about 5-6 seconds until the light on the headset starts flashing an alternating red-blue. Release the call control button and set the headset aside. Plug the Bluetooth USB adapter into the computer. Once the devices pair successfully, the light on the headset stops flashing.

What is the newest Plantronics headset?

The Platronics Savi 8220 is the newest addition to the Plantronics wireless headsets. It is the upgraded version of the Plantronics Savi 700 series. The biggest improvements include the increased battery life, and active noise canceling ear phones.

Why will my Plantronics headset not charge?

#1- Try a full reset Unplug the power from the charging base, then remove the battery and let both the battery and power adapter stay unplugged for 10 seconds. After 10 seconds re-plug both back in and you should now see the charging base start flashing green again under the battery light. That’s it!
